Gouken had a daughter known only as Oujo-sama, or Little Miss. She trained with Ryu and Ken. Nobody knows what happened to her after Gouken was killed--she was gone by the time Ken arrived to fight Gouki (Akuma).
There were only two drawings ever done for Little Miss, and Capcom has long since forgotten about her. Although I once heard that Makoto was inspired by Little Miss in her original design, because she was going to be an ansatsuken user...but also she was going to be Ryu's sister. All that was thrown out. I don't know how true the first part is anyway; she could've just been inspired by Ryu's brother Shun.
Anyway, assuming Little Miss didn't die, where'd she go? She could've taken up residence with Retsu, the monk from Street Fighter 1, who was a good friend of Gouken. Gouki would not have killed her, but he wouldn't have raised her either. At most he would've seen to her safety and then left.
So Capcom could've totally brought her into canon again by using her instead of Gouken, and she could've either used Gouken's passive, non-killing ansatsuken, or she could've used the murderous ansatsuken developed by Goutetsu and used by Gouki, the "true" ansatsuken. Seeing your father die in front of you by being literally dragged into hell and having his lung punched out would probably give you some murderous intent. But more likely, she'd be a Gouken-ryuu martial artist on a master level. And she could have some kempo moves as well, from training with Retsu.
That way too, it'd explain how Ryu mysteriously learned joudan soukutu geri and shin shoryuken in SFIII, both of which you can see Gouken do in that video. Also if you watch in that video you can see Gouken has shippuu jinrai kyaku, a move that was supposed to have been invented by Ken. Shit's ridiculous; that move is supposed to be from Ken's improvisation, not an actual ansatsuken move.

So, the standard fightstick is a pretty solid piece, more than I was actually expecting. Hefting it versus my Dreamcast arcade stick, it's heavier, but nowhere close to my old Pelican Tournament Edition. The ball stick is good, has a nice feel to it, and the square restrictor actually isn't a bother at all, like I thought it would be. I'm used to a circular or octagonal gate, but what they say about square plates finding the corners seems to be true.
The buttons are kinda "light" on this stick; it isn't a problem or anything, but they just feel somewhat...light. Insubstantial. I don't know how better to explain it. I assume this is one of the reasons the $150 sticks are said to have higher-grade parts; these buttons don't have a real "snap" or weight to them. I'm sure you understand what I'm talking about if you've used arcade sticks.
Thing's not flat, either. It's got a bit of a downcurve below the buttons and the stick. Interesting aesthetic, serves no real purpose but looks. Also I am digging the face on this thing--the original eight World Warriors are displayed, and I just now realized whose giant fists these are. (Dhalsim's, haha. He's punching across the controller)
You've all heard the features like Start and Select being on the back, turbo (two speeds), there's a switch to make the joystick function as either D-pad, left analog, or right analog; there's a button lock. Home button is right on top, though...I don't assume it'll be a problem at all, but it's a button I would have assumed would've also been on the back. Oh, also I should note that the cable is 4 meters long.
So all in all, a pretty good stick. Worth the price if you can't find/afford one of the TEs.

Very true, but instances like that in 3S where you need to parry a full super like that are extremely rare. In a standard match you're going to parry perhaps one or two hits and then punish.
I play P Groove in CvS2 as well, it's the only groove I use, and even there the opportunities for parry are limited. Parry's main use is against projectiles, projectile supers you can't block or avoid, or to create an opening. I could parry the entirety of mega psycho crusher, but I'm not going to, y'know. Parry one hit, retaliate.
Plus the thing with parry was, casuals just didn't get it. It was off-putting to them.

"Shoto" - short for "shotokan," as in shotokan karate, which everyone mistakenly thinks Ryu, Ken, Akuma, and Gouken practiced. In reality it's ansatsuken, a fictional style, but the term "shoto" stuck. It's also applied to characters like Sakura and Dan, even though Sakura's untrained and Dan uses saikyo.
The term has negative connotations; "shotoscrub," "shotofag," etc. In part because the characters are easy mode, and also because everyone picks them (even before Ken Fighter IV, everyone picked the shotos). These characters have a stigma on them.

The most important things to know about Abel are that his ultra and ex wheel kick go through fireballs - making him the shoto (especially Ryu) killer - and that forwards medium kick is fast, has crazy reach, and helps you dictate the fight. As B-Man mentioned, duck fierce punch launches ppl into the air allowing you to air grab or wheel kick them. After you focus hit someone dash in quickly and tornado throw or just perform a quick ultra. Rolling followed by tornado is obviously good :)
